FUEL CUT-OFF
SWITCH
The vehicle is fitted with a safety switch
that, in the event of a crash, comes
into operation by cutting off the fuel
supply and turning off the engine as a
consequence.

FIAT DUCATO BASE CAMPER 2016  Owner handbook (in English) WARNING
29) If, after an impact, you smell fuel
or notice leaks from the fuel
system, do not reactivate the
switch to avoid the risk of fire.
